Job Title: Senior Software Development Engineer (CPS-ES2)

Business Environment: Dynamic Functional Tests is a central team under the CPS-ES2 organization, integrated within the Engineering Tool Chain train (formerly xDLC). We develop tools around testing and quality to serve other Amadeus teams. Our team is located in Villeneuve-Loubet.

We are seeking a new team member to work primarily on the Test Tool Server (TTS), which emulates Client/Server communication by simulating clients, servers, or both. TTS has been a core tool at Amadeus for years and remains heavily used. Other tools like MOX and ACT may be considered in the future, but TTS will remain the main focus.

Main Responsibilities:
  • Analyze specifications and define user requirements for new or upgraded software solutions.
  • Design technical solutions, conduct feasibility studies, and propose options for validation.
  • Develop software following Amadeus standards, including database modeling, designing, and implementation.
  • Perform unit, package, and performance testing to ensure quality.
  • Collaborate with MDW/SI teams to keep TTS aligned with mandates and requirements.
  • Create comprehensive software documentation as needed.
  • Support users by providing guidance and fixes when necessary.
